Jumper: Why the hate?
Look, I know that the general consensus of opinion when it comes to Jumper is a resounding "OMG it suxz!", but I just don't get it.
It's got excellent locations and visual effects, well acted (though script-limited) characters, and a decent story. Sure there are places where another 30 minutes of expositional would have served the story well and by the end you'll practically scream "why the **** didn't you just use a gun?!?", but other than that it's OK. Not stellar, not award winning, but OK.
So what is it? Is it the fact that Hayden Christensen is in the movie and he's still getting hate from the Star Wars fanboys? Is it the fact that the main character starts out not giving a damn about helping anyone and is, therefore, not a "good guy"? Is it the minor plot holes that are present to one degree or another is every superhero movie? Is it the fact the ending was a placeholder for a second movie? What?
I'm at a loss. I went to this movie to see if it lived down to it's rating and came away thinking it was flawed excellence and the reviewers were fools.
What did you think?

Weta did most of the jumping stuff ( sad face
), leaving our company to do tethers etc. I personally did a good deal of the apartment falling apart scene (tethers, debris, etc), and the underwater bubbles shots (kiss bubble swirl, arrival at library).
